<b> Flow cytometry using the Anti-IL-8RB antibody HC2 ( </b> Paraformaldehyde fixed human peripheral blood monocytes were stained with anti-unknown specificity antibody (3.0; isotype control- black line) or the r version of HC2 (24-794- blue line) at a dilution of 1:100 for 1h at RT. After washing- the bound antibody was detected using a goat anti-r AlexaFluor® 488 antibody at a dilution of 1:1000 and cells analyzed using a FACSCanto flow-cytometer.

Chimeric Use Statement:
This chimeric rabbit antibody was made using the variable domain sequences of the original Mouse IgG1 format, for improved compatibility with existing reagents, assays and techniques.
